What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In the state of Leland, GA, a urine drug screen (UDS) offers a comprehensive evaluation of a urine sample to identify the presence of drugs and their metabolites. Known for being the most prevalent testing method in workplaces and regulatory settings, its non-invasive nature, cost efficiency, and ability to detect a wide array of substances within a realistic detection time frame contribute to its widespread adoption.

  • Specimens are collected under a rigorous chain-of-custody protocol specifically for regulated testing environments.
  • The test identifies both parent drugs and the metabolites excreted in the urine.
  • It indicates prior drug exposure within the designated detection period rather than assessing current impairment levels.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Leland, GA, the individual provides a urine sample in a secured container, adhering to program-specific observations which may be either monitored or unmonitored.
  • Specimen integrity is checked using parameters such as cre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H to ensure validity.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• An initial rapid screening using immunoassay techniques provides a cost-effective way to evaluate samples swiftly in Leland, GA.
  • If a test is presumptively positive, confirmatory testing methods like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S are utilized for accurate results.
  • Predefined cutoff concentrations set in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L) are critical in determining whether a test result is positive or negative.

Detection Windows

In Leland, GA drug testing, the detection of substances varies depending on several factors including the substance type, usage frequency, metabolic rate, hydration levels, body composition, and the sensitivity of the test employed. Typically, many drugs can be detected for a period of 1–3 days, while certain substances like cannabinoids might be detected for a more extended period with chronic usage.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In Leland, GA, hair drug screening entails an evaluation of a modest hair sample, identifying drugs and their metabolites that have circulated through the bloodstream and become imbedded in the hair shaft. Given the gradual growth and metabolite retention of hair over several months, it affords one of the lengthiest detection timeframes among testing methodologies ideal for identifying persistent or extended drug use.

  • A typical sample may involve 100–120 strands cut proximate to the scalp (around 1.5 inches).
  • This represents an estimated 90-day detection time span, contingent upon hair length.
  • Testing may include a broad spectrum of substances such as am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Leland, GA, a designated collector excises a small hair sample, frequently from the crown area, while adhering to chain-of-custody protocols.
  • The sample is then conclusively sealed, tagged, and dispatched to an accredited laboratory for analysis.
  • If scalp hair is unavailable, alternative collection from other body hair sites may be considered.

Testing Methodology

  • All hair samples in Leland, GA are meticulously cleaned and prepped to eliminate any external contaminants.
  • Initial screening employs immunoassay techniques to identify specific drug classes.
  • Positive results are further validated through sophisticated testing like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S for precise confirmation.
  • Cutoff concentrations are measured in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), in line with SAMHSA and lab criteria.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: The absence of drug/metabolite detection beyond the defined laboratory cutoff levels in Leland, GA.
  • Positive: The drug/metabolite is detected and authenticated through subsequent testing.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Results from an inadequate sample or contamination necessitate a recollection.

Detection Windows

Hair testing boasts the most extended detection range among drug testing techniques. A standard 1.5-inch hair sample signifies about 90 days of potential drug exposure. Longer samples amplify this timeframe based on growth rates (approximately 0.5 inches/month). This approach does not target recent drug usage within the previous 7–10 days.

Essential Considerations for both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ing in Leland, GA

  • While current DOT regulations exclude hair testing, ongoing evaluation by the DOT and HHS may eventually integrate it.
  • For non-DOT settings, hair analysis is established as an efficient, long-term marker of drug use.
  • Sample collection requires trained professionals mastering chain-of-custody processes.
  • S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A certification should authenticate lab capabilities for credibility and accuracy.

Benefits

  • In Leland, GA, hair testing boasts an extensive detection timeframe of up to 90 days or longer.
  • It is significantly challenging to adulterate or substitute compared to urine samples.
  • This test offers a straightforward representation of prolonged or repeated drug use.
  • The collection process is swift, non-invasive, and requires no restroom use.
